1996 Honda Accord EX 161,000 Miles

PLEASE HELP!

My car is leaked a trail of oil into my driveway and it lost 4 quarts of oil. It's leaking from front of engine (opposite transmission end). What could be leaking and what do you think I'm looking at on repair charges?

Answer
Sounds like you blew out the balancer shaft seal behind the timing cover.  Very common problem for this model.  There was a recall a few years ago that corrected this problem but it was only for a few years.  YOu will need to get the timing belt and seals replaced.  Depending upon where you get it done it will cost anywhere between 400-650.  Do not drive it anywhere because the oil is leaking out very fast and you will damage the engine if you run it out of oil.
